The Big Chains: Familiar Favorites in Frisco

The cornerstone of any fast food scene is, of course, the national chains that are recognized and loved (or tolerated) across the country. In Frisco, you’ll find all the usual suspects, each vying for your attention and your appetite. McDonald’s, with its ubiquitous golden arches, has several locations dotted throughout Frisco, offering everything from the classic Big Mac to the McCafé coffee selection. Many of these locations have been recently renovated, boasting modern designs and updated ordering kiosks designed to streamline the experience.

Burger King, the home of the Whopper, provides a flame-broiled alternative to McDonald’s offerings. Multiple Burger King locations cater to the fast-food needs of Frisco residents, often offering special promotions and deals to entice customers. Wendy’s, another heavyweight in the burger arena, offers its signature square patties and the Frosty, a sweet treat beloved by many. Its locations provide another option for those seeking a quick and filling meal.

Beyond burgers, Taco Bell offers a Tex-Mex fix with its Crunchwrap Supremes and Doritos Locos Tacos. Its combination of affordability and customizable options makes it a perennial favorite. However, in Frisco, the battle for the best fast-food chicken sandwich is fierce, and Chick-fil-A often reigns supreme. The lines at Chick-fil-A drive-thrus in Frisco can be legendary, a testament to the chain’s popularity. Be prepared for a wait, especially during peak hours, but many locals swear it’s worth it for that perfectly breaded chicken and signature sauce.

Other notable national chains in Frisco’s fast food tapestry include Subway, where you can customize your sandwich with an array of fillings and toppings; Pizza Hut and Domino’s, offering quick and convenient pizza delivery or carryout; and KFC, for those craving fried chicken with all the fixings. These chains provide familiarity and consistency, offering a taste of home for those on the go. They often run localized deals and promotions, so be sure to check their websites or apps for discounts.

Beyond Burgers: Exploring Diverse Fast Food Options in Frisco

While burgers dominate the fast food landscape, Frisco offers a surprising variety of quick-service options that cater to a more diverse palate. You don’t have to stick to beef and fries to get a fast meal in this city.

For those craving Asian flavors, quick-service Asian cuisine establishments, like Panda Express, can be found in several locations. Orange Chicken remains a top seller, its sweet and savory flavor profile appealing to a wide range of tastes. Locally owned Asian restaurants offering quick take-out options are also gaining popularity, offering a more authentic and diverse range of dishes.

Mediterranean and Middle Eastern cuisine also have a presence in Frisco’s fast-food world. Quick-service kebab places offer flavorful grilled meats served in wraps or on plates, while falafel spots provide a vegetarian-friendly alternative. The focus on fresh ingredients and bold spices makes these options a welcome departure from traditional fast food fare.

Mexican food, of course, is readily available. But beyond Taco Bell, options such as Chipotle and Qdoba offer a more customizable and arguably fresher take on Mexican fast food. The ability to build your own burrito, bowl, or salad with a variety of ingredients allows for a personalized dining experience. Many smaller, locally owned taquerias also provide quick service, offering authentic tacos, burritos, and other Mexican specialties.

Chicken lovers have more than just one choice. Beyond Chick-fil-A, chains like Raising Cane’s, with its focus on chicken fingers and signature sauce, and Zaxby’s, offering a wider variety of chicken dishes and sauces, provide alternative chicken experiences.

Finally, sandwich lovers can find their fix at places like Jersey Mike’s and Jimmy John’s. These sub shops offer a wide variety of cold and hot sandwiches made to order, providing a quick and customizable lunch or dinner option.

Healthy(ish) Fast Food Choices in Frisco

While “healthy” and “fast food” might seem like an oxymoron, Frisco offers several options that are at least relatively healthier than the typical burger-and-fries combo. These establishments focus on fresh ingredients, customizable options, and lighter fare.

Salad chains like Salata provide a customizable salad experience, allowing you to choose your base, toppings, and dressing. This allows for a lighter and more nutritious meal compared to traditional fast food offerings. Snappy Salads is another great choice, offering chef-designed salads that are both delicious and healthy.

Bowl concepts are another popular trend in Frisco’s fast-food scene. Places like CAVA and Verts Mediterranean Grill allow you to build your own bowl with a base of grains or greens, topped with proteins, vegetables, and sauces. These bowls are often packed with nutrients and can be a satisfying and healthy meal.

Even the major chains are starting to offer healthier options. Grilled chicken sandwiches, salads, and wraps are now available at many McDonald’s locations, providing a lighter alternative to the traditional burger. Subway, with its focus on customizable sandwiches, offers plenty of veggie options and lower-fat fillings.

Juice bars and smoothie shops, while perhaps falling more into the “fast casual” category, provide another avenue for a quick and healthy meal or snack. These establishments offer smoothies packed with fruits, vegetables, and protein, as well as fresh juices and other healthy beverages.

Local Fast Food Gems in Frisco

While the national chains dominate the fast food landscape, Frisco is also home to some unique, locally owned establishments that deserve recognition. These are the places that give Frisco’s fast food scene its local flavor and personality.

One such gem is Rodeo Goat. While perhaps stretching the definition of strict “fast food”, Rodeo Goat offers a gourmet burger experience at a relatively quick pace. Their unique burger creations, crafted with high-quality ingredients and inventive toppings, make it a standout in the crowded burger scene. The atmosphere is lively and fun, making it a great spot for a casual lunch or dinner.

Another notable local establishment is The Aussie Grind. While known for its coffee and breakfast items, The Aussie Grind also offers a selection of sandwiches and wraps that are perfect for a quick and satisfying lunch. Their focus on fresh ingredients and unique flavor combinations makes it a popular spot among Frisco residents. Their fast service makes them a great stop for those on their lunch break.

Food trucks also contribute to Frisco’s fast food diversity. While their locations may vary, food trucks offering everything from gourmet tacos to authentic barbecue can often be found at local events and gatherings. Keep an eye out for these mobile eateries, as they often offer unique and delicious fast food options that you won’t find anywhere else.
